Главная страница » Нагрузочное тестирование

НАГРУЗОЧНОЕ ТЕСТИРОВАНИЕ

Проверим, выдержит ли ваш сервис пиковую нагрузку

Зачем нужно нагрузочное тестирование?

💥

Предотвратить потери

1 минута простоя = тысячи потерянных клиентов и упущенная выгода

📈

Подготовиться к росту

Узнайте реальную пропускную способность системы перед масштабированием

🛡️

Защитить репутацию

Избежать негативных отзывов из-за “падений” в ответственные моменты

🔍

Выявить узкие места

Обнаружить скрытые проблемы производительности до запуска

Важно: 89% пользователей не возвращаются на сайт после проблем с доступностью. Нагрузочное тестирование – это страховка вашего бизнеса от технических сбоев в пиковые моменты.

Что мы тестируем

🌐

Веб-сайты

Интернет-магазины, корпоративные порталы, SaaS-платформы

📱

Мобильные приложения

iOS/Android приложения и их backend-инфраструктура

🔌

API и микросервисы

REST API, GraphQL, gRPC и другие интеграционные точки

🗃️

Базы данных

SQL/NoSQL системы, кэши, очереди сообщений

Примеры проблем, которые мы находим

Критические сбои

Сервер падает при 1000+ одновременных пользователей

🐢

Медленные ответы

API отвечает дольше 3 секунд под нагрузкой

💾

Утечки ресурсов

Память или CPU перегружаются при длительной работе

🔒

Проблемы с БД

Deadlock-и, медленные запросы, неоптимальные индексы

Наш подход

1

Анализ

Определяем критические сценарии и ключевые метрики

2

Моделирование

Создаем реалистичные сценарии нагрузки

3

Исполнение

Запускаем тесты с постепенным увеличением нагрузки

4

Аналитика

Выявляем узкие места и даем рекомендации

Что вы получите?

📊

Точные метрики

Конкретные цифры по пропускной способности системы

🔍

Анализ узких мест

Выявление компонентов, ограничивающих производительность

🛠️

Рекомендации

Конкретные шаги по оптимизации производительности

📈

Графики

Наглядное отображение производительности системы

Наши инструменты

Основные инструменты

  • JMeter
  • k6
  • Gatling
  • Locust

Мониторинг

  • Prometheus + Grafana
  • VictoriaMetrics
  • Telegraf + InfluxDB
  • Zabbix

APM и трейсинг

  • Elastic APM
  • Jaeger/Zipkin
  • OpenTelemetry
  • Pyroscope

Системные утилиты

  • nmon/htop/glances
  • perf
  • Wireshark/tcpdump

Языки и скрипты

  • Java (JMeter, Gatling)
  • Python (Locust)
  • JavaScript (k6)
  • Go

Отчетность

  • Grafana
  • InfluxDB + Chronograf
  • ELK (Kibana)

CI/CD

  • Docker/Kubernetes
  • Terraform
  • GitLab CI/Jenkins

Моки и эмуляторы

  • WireMock
  • MockServer
  • Postman Mock
  • Hoverfly

Готовы проверить нагрузочную устойчивость вашей системы?

Обсудить проект